A record number of runners and walkers will take over Christchurch’s central city this Sunday (13 April) for the largest ever Christchurch Marathon event.
More than 6,700 participants have entered the event across its four distances: the Christchurch Marathon, Half-Marathon, 10 km, and Kids Mara’fun.
That is 27% more than participated in 2024 and is the largest field the event has ever seen.

The Otago Rally is based in the beautiful city of Dunedin and is the first round of the 2025 Brian Green Property Group New Zealand Rally Championship.
This component of the event features New Zealand’s leading competitors in modern, state-of-the-art 4WD turbo rally cars, including the exciting AP4 and R5 rally cars.

The Black Caps will finish their home summer without the services of top-order batsman Mark Chapman.
Chapman has been ruled out of today's final ODI against Pakistan at Bay Oval with a hamstring injury and was also forced out of game two in Hamilton.
Tim Seifert, who was called in to replace Chapman ahead of the second game, will stay with the squad.
